What is a power port?

A power port is essentially an interface that facilitates the transfer of electrical energy from a source, such as a power supply or a battery, into a device. This can be anything from a laptop to a smartphone, gaming console, or even an electric vehicle. The design and specifications of power ports can vary widely, depending on the type of device and the power requirements.

Can I use any cable to connect to a power port?

No, you can't use just any cable to connect to a Power Port. The cable needs to be compatible with the port's specifications, including voltage, current, and physical design. Using the wrong cable can cause inefficient charging, damage to the device or even pose a safety risk.

Does the size of the power port affect its functionality?

The size of a Power Port doesn't directly affect its functionality, but it does impact compatibility and convenience. Smaller ports are often used in portable devices for their compactness, while larger ones might be used in appliances or machinery requiring higher power.

What happens if I plug a device into a power port with the wrong voltage?

If you plug a device into a Power Port with the wrong voltage, it could potentially damage the device. Most modern devices have built-in protection against incorrect voltage, but it's always best to use the correct power source to prevent any potential issues.

Could a power port wear out over time?

Yes, a Power Port could potentially wear out over time. The wear and tear could result from regular plugging and unplugging of cables, or due to physical damage. When a Power Port wears out, it may not provide a stable connection, which could affect the performance of the device being powered.

When should I replace a power port?

You should consider replacing a Power Port if it's damaged, worn out, or not providing a stable power connection. Frequent disconnections, slow charging, or physical damage to the port are signs that it might be time for a replacement.

Does a power port need maintenance?

While Power Ports don't typically require regular maintenance, keeping them clean and free of dust or debris can help prolong their lifespan. If a port is exposed to harsh conditions or heavy usage, it might benefit from periodic inspection and cleaning.

What should I do if my power port is not working?

If your Power Port isn't working, it's advisable to first check the power source and the cable for any issues. If these seem fine, the problem may lie with the port itself, in which case you might need to consult a professional or consider replacing the port.

Can a power port handle data transfer too?

Yes, some types of Power Ports, like universal serial bus (USB) ports, can handle both power delivery and data transfer. However, this depends on the specific design and capabilities of the port. Not all Power Ports are designed for data transfer.

Could a power port affect the battery life of my device?

Yes, a Power Port could potentially impact the battery life of your device. If the port isn't supplying the correct voltage or current, it could result in inefficient charging, which might shorten the battery life. Always ensure that you're using the correct power source for your device.

Does the material of a power port matter?

The material of a Power Port does matter as it can influence the port's durability and conductivity. Commonly used materials include metals like copper, gold, or nickel, which are good conductors of electricity. Some ports may also have plastic components for insulation.

What is the difference between a power port and a data port?

While some ports like universal serial bus (USB) can handle both power delivery and data transfer, not all ports are designed this way. A Power Port is primarily designed to deliver electrical power to a device, while a data port is intended primarily for data transmission. Some ports, however, are designed to handle both.

Can I use a power port to charge any device?

You can use a Power Port to charge any device, provided the port and the device are compatible in terms of voltage, current, and physical connection. Using an incompatible power source could potentially damage the device or result in inefficient charging.

Would using a power port with higher current charge my device faster?

Yes, using a Power Port with a higher current can potentially charge your device faster. However, the device's charging circuit must be able to handle the increased current. If it's not designed to do so, the device may not charge any faster, and there's a risk of damaging the device.

Does the efficiency of a power port decrease over time?

Over time, wear and tear can potentially affect the efficiency of a Power Port. Regular plugging and unplugging of cables can cause the port to lose its firm grip, leading to unstable connections. However, with proper care and maintenance, a Power Port can remain efficient for a long time.

Are there different types of power ports?

Yes, there are different types of Power Ports. Some common types include universal serial bus (USB) ports, and various types of adapter CE (AC) power plugs and outlets. The type of port used depends on the device and its power requirements.

How can I clean a power port?

To clean a Power Port, first ensure that the device is disconnected from the power source. You can then gently clean the port with a soft brush or compressed air to remove dust and debris. Be careful not to insert anything into the port that could cause damage, such as metal objects or liquids.

What is a universal power port?

A Universal Power Port, often referred to as a universal serial bus (USB) port, is a type of port that can handle both power delivery and data transfer. USB ports are widely used in various devices, including computers, smartphones, and other consumer electronics.
